Influence Lead, North America


Why Weber Shandwick: Most of us treat culture like the weather. It happens. You can dress for it, but you can’t do much to influence it. And that’s a missed opportunity.

Because we know that culture – often too narrowly defined as the “customs, arts and habits of a society”– does not simply happen. It is made when society, technology, media and policy converge. And businesses and brands have an opportunity to drive culture from those intersections.

Therefore, cultural-relevance-seeking is like holding up an umbrella.  Still a useful tactic, but a quick fix. Today, brands can go bigger. Enter “in-culture”– the process by which Weber Shandwick deploys its specialized expertise to assess and understand where culture is born.

In-culture communications unlocks the biggest and most enduring opportunity a brand or business has to impact and add value to culture. To shape it. As you can imagine, this is why Weber Shandwick places such priority and emphasis on influencer marketing.

It’s not about #SponCon, or about contracted posts. Creators are curators of online communities, offering brands an entry point to authentically engage with audiences they normally wouldn’t have the credibility to engage with.

Role Overview: Weber Shandwick is seeking a senior leader to continue to grow our influencer marketing-oriented business, scale our team, and enhance capabilities to continue to position Weber Shandwick as a leader in Influencer Marketing in North America. This is a critical, senior, and strategic role within the firm.

The star candidate will have several years of experience leading large influencer marketing teams and operations and will have a depth of experience working with major brands. They will have command of the current influencer landscape, competitors in the space and a network of relationships to leverage. As well as have a firm grasp on the tools and technology currently being deployed in the space, across identification, measurement, contracting and rights management.

Reports To: Digital Integration Lead, North America 

Responsibilities:

1. Serve as the leader for the North American Influence Capability

  1. Manage and direct the Influence team across the NA region, providing leadership and strategic guidance to a team of high-performing influencer marketing professionals.
  2. Determine staffing and account allocation for members of the Influence team in partnership with account leaders and regional general managers. Ensure appropriate scoping and staff allocations for delivery of great work and profitability.
  3. Drive seamless integration of influencer work on accounts where we are also handling creative, public relations, social media, and other marketing services areas.

2. Scale business growth

  1. Lead new business and growth opportunities to completion and help stand up and organize high performing teams, whether within Weber Shandwick and part of an integrated team or as a stand-alone Influencer AOR offering.
  2. Collaborate closely with our Interpublic Group sister agencies on holding company assignments, opportunities and capability enhancements.

3. Team Development and Mentorship

  1. Set the tone and direction for a high-performing influence team.
  2. Provide care and feeding, mentorship and clear direction for all levels of staff, building upon existing Weber Shandwick POV and methodology.
  3. Ensure work consistency and delivery based on standardized approaches.

Requirements:

  • 12+ years of relevant Influencer Marketing experience.
  • Excellent communications and interpersonal skills.
  • Exceptional ability to translate strategy into powerful ideas that earn attention and connect with people.
  • Strong presenter, able to persuasively sell creative work with the courage to push forward brave ideas.
  • Proven leadership skills.
  • Passion for selling work and winning new business.
  • Entrepreneurial and resourceful self-starter with a roll-up-the-sleeves attitude.
  • Collaborative and calm work style while juggling multiple priorities and deadlines.
  • Detailed-oriented problem-solver with a commitment to improving processes and outcomes.
  • Existing network and relationships within the marketing and public relations industry is highly desirable.
